"Chinaschilf" meaning in German

See Chinaschilf in All languages combined, or Wiktionary

Noun

IPA: [ˈçiːnaˌʃɪlf] Audio: De-Chinaschilf.ogg
Etymology: From China + Schilf.   1. eulalia, Chinese silver grass, Miscanthus sinensis (syn. Eulalia japonica), used as an ornamental grass. Wikipedia link: de:Chinaschilf Tags: neuter, strong Categories (lifeform): Plants Hypernyms: Schilfpflanze, Zierpflanze
